Only two active COVID cases remain in Lethbridge, south side has none

Aug 21, 2020 | 3:56 PM

LETHBRIDGE, AB – The Government of Alberta has released Friday’s report on COVID-19, detailing the numbers over the past 24 hours.

144 cases were confirmed across the province, bringing the total to 12,748. Of those, 1,148 are still active while 11,374 people have recovered.

Most of the new infections were in the Edmonton and Calgary zone, but none were in the South Health Zone.

Active cases in the region fell to just 28.

For Lethbridge, only two infections are still active – one in the west and one in the north. The south side is completely free of active cases.

On July 31, LNN reported that there were 51 active cases in the city.

One person each in the Calgary and North Zones died as a result of the virus, meaning it has now claimed the lives of 230 Albertans.

43 patients are currently hospitalized and nine have been admitted to intensive care units.

865,835 tests have been completed among 697,546 different Albertans.
